Meter Replacement Program
Project Description
The meter replacement program was initiated in May of 2005. Utility companies, as a rule, change out meters on a regular basic, usually on a 10 year replacement program.  Marco Island Utilities in conjunction with the block rate program and for better accuracy chose to replace meters with a touch pad type meter. This type of meter sends the meter reads through a signal that contains the read to the meter reader device, which is later downloaded into our computers for billing. This new system eliminates the possibility of human error caused by inputting incorrect numbers. This type of meter also eliminates the need to open the meter box which is often covered with dirt, water or insects, which in turn, increases our efficiency and the time taken to get the reads. We also have the ability to switch over to radio frequency reads if the cost of transmitters becomes low enough to be a savings to the City.  It is important to be accurate on our reads so that a misread will not push a customer’s usage into a higher block rate. Over the next five years, we expect to replace all residential meters.
